Artist:Dive into the captivating tranquility of Arūnas Rutkus’s painting "Naktinės maudynės IV", a masterful blend of mystery and elegance set against an intense blue backdrop. This artwork features a solitary figure immersed in a nocturnal water scene, rendering a serene yet profound moment sealed in time.The central figure, depicted from behind and shrouded in shadows, exudes a sense of profound introspection and solitude. The intricate designs that cascade over the figure’s skin resemble ornate, glowing tattoos or perhaps reflections that shimmer across the surface of the water, catching light in their delicate patterns. These luminescent details not only highlight the curves and contours of the figure but also imbue the painting with an otherworldly glow that contrasts starkly with the deep, encompassing blues.This piece stands out for its remarkable use of color and texture, where Rutkus combines the richness of the deep blue with the vibrant, almost ethereal light blue and golden patterns on the figure’s body. The effect is both mesmerizing and haunting, inviting viewers to contemplate the mysteries hiding within shadow and light."Naktinės maudynės IV" is a testament to Arūnas Rutkus’s skill in crafting visual narratives that speak volumes beyond the silent immensity of his canvases. It invites us into a world of contemplative stillness, where every brushstroke and hue opens a portal to the depths of human emotion and the enigmatic dance between visibility and concealment.

Arūnas Rutkus was born in 1961 in Vilnius, Lithuania. In 1985, he completed studies in monumental painting (fresco, mosaic) at the Lithuanian Academy of Fine Arts. The artist has exhibited his work in more than 50 solo and group exhibitions worldwide, including:

- Art En Capital, Grand Palais (Paris, France)

- Salon de SNBA, Carrousel du Louvre (Paris, France)

- Fourth St. Petersburg Biennale "Spatia Nova" (St. Petersburg, Russia)

- European Painting, Sharjah Art Museum (Sharjah, United Arab Emirates)

- International Monetary Fund Art Association Gallery (Washington, USA)

Arūnas Rutkus' artworks can be found in museums, galleries, and private collections all over the world. The Sheikh of Sharjah (UAE) acquired the artist's painting titled "Horse", which he donated to the Sharjah Museum (UAE). NBA stars Arvydas Sabonis and Šarūnas Marčiulionis own works by Arūnas Rutkus in their art collections (A. Sabonis has a collection of fifty artworks by Arūnas Rutkus). The artist's painting titled "Leaf" belongs to the singer Sting.

Since 2017, Arūnas Rutkus has been donating his works annually to Caudwell Children UK and Amber Lounge Monaco charity auctions.

Arūnas Rutkus is also known as a film director, whose short film won a special jury prize at the Milan Short Film Festival in 2016 with the "Fragrances in Motion" award, and his directed video for the song "No Tomorrow" by "Happyendless" won the MTV Fresh award in 2008.

Since 1995, Arūnas Rutkus has been a member of the Lithuanian Artists' Association, and in 2012, he was admitted to the French National Art Association (Société Nationale des Beaux Arts (SNBA)).
